Full Job Description

Symmetrio is recruiting for a Director of Hospital Sales (Western Region) for our client, a leading medical equipment service company. Reporting directly to the VP of Business Development, the successful candidate will play a crucial role in developing and executing strategic plans for customer growth and expansion within the assigned geographic markets, covering the following states: Alaska, Arizona, California, Colorado, Idaho, Las Vegas, Montana, New Mexico, Oregon, Utah, Washington, and Wyoming. The ideal candidate should have a proven track record in sales, strong industry experience, and the ability to build and maintain relationships with key decision-makers. This position requires 50%70% travel and the ideal candidate should live near an airport hub.

Base Salary Range: $100,000 - $125,000 per year

Variable Compensation: $75,000 (based on performance)

Responsibilities

  • Conduct a comprehensive market opportunity analysis, including strengths, weaknesses, threats, and opportunities.
  • Develop and implement a customer growth and expansion plan in collaboration with C-suite decision-makers.
  • Map customer relationships and set growth goals.
  • Identify new business opportunities and position multiple products effectively.
  • Act as a team leader to ensure excellent customer service and experience.
  • Proactively resolve situations to prevent potential escalations.
  • Manage projects to support key customer relationships and prevent losses.
  • Interact effectively with senior-level stakeholders internally and externally.
  • Communicate persuasively, educating, challenging, and motivating desired actions.
  • Utilize networking venues (conferences, seminars, trade shows) to build productive relationships.
  • Develop competitive/industry contacts to stay informed about trends, changes, and opportunities.
  • Demonstrate a proactive approach to safety, health, and quality in compliance with company, governmental, and customer regulations.

Requirements

  • Proven track record in sales with applicable industry experience in the Region.
  • Strong tenure to justify compensation.
  • Excellent communication skills (verbal and written).
  • Proficiency in planning, organization, and time management.
  • Ability to work collaboratively and independently.

Benefits

  • Health Care Plan (Medical, Dental & Vision)
  • 401k Retirement Plan (4% match)
  • Paid Time Off (Vacation, Sick & Public Holidays)
